Q: Is 82,016,104 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 82,016,104 is a composite number.

Why is 82,016,104 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 82,016,104 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 10,252,013 20,504,026 41,008,052 and 82,016,104, with no remainder.

Since 82,016,104 cannot be divided by just 1 and 82,016,104, it is a composite number.
